When using GWT we use this URL forms:
Debug:
http://127.0.0.1:8888/index.html?gwt.codesvr=127.0.0.1:9997#hash
Compiled:
http://127.0.0.1:8888/index.html#hash
I need to be able to access the underlying Rest API.
Which I need to map within the "root"
http://127.0.0.1:8888/{contentId}
Not sure if that's an acceptable solution for you, but we chose to put the Rest API under
a different path:
http://127.0.0.1:8888/api/v1/{contentId}
The /api allows to separate the Web service from the application (using it).
